Prevent fire door banding with wash structure and use bag sealer
Technical Field
The utility model relates to a bag sealer technical field specifically is a prevent fire door bag sealer for banding with wash structure.
Background
The edge bonding machine is a program for bonding edges by replacing manual work: the machine for carrying out high automation of conveying, gluing and edging, cutting, aligning front and back, trimming up and down, fine trimming up and down, scraping edge up and down and polishing mainly comprises two types of semi-automation and hand-held performance, and the edge bonding machine is one of wood working machines.

(III) advantageous effects
Compared with the prior art, the utility model provides a prevent fire door banding with washing structure and use bag sealer possesses following beneficial effect:
the edge banding machine with the cleaning structure for the fireproof door edge banding comprises a fan, a dust collection box, a dust outlet pipe, a dust inlet pipe, a transverse pipe and air nozzles, wherein when the fireproof door is subjected to edge banding, the fan is started, at the moment, debris generated during edge banding is sucked into the transverse pipe by the five air nozzles and is introduced into the dust outlet pipe through the dust inlet pipe, and finally falls into the dust collection box, a sealing door is movably arranged on the front surface of the dust collection box through a hinge, a handle is fixedly arranged on the front surface of the sealing door and can be used for periodically cleaning the debris in the sealing door, a hydraulic push rod, a mounting plate, a threaded rod, a rotating block, a bearing and a contact plate are arranged, when the edge banding machine is used, a wet towel is placed at the tops of the two contact plates, then the rotating block is held by a hand to rotate, the rotating block drives the threaded rod to rotate, the contact plate to ascend to clamp the wet towel, can clean the surface of preventing fire door, avoid the later stage again the manual work to clean, work efficiency is high, has reached the purpose that self-cleaning prevents fire door.
Drawings
FIG. 1 is a schematic structural view of the present invention;
FIG. 2 is a right side view of the connection relationship between the dust inlet pipe, the horizontal pipe and the air nozzle;
fig. 3 is a left side sectional view of the connection relationship between the mounting plate and the threaded rod of the present invention.
In the figure: the edge bonding machine comprises a 1 edge bonding machine body, 2 supporting columns, 3 top plates, 4 supporting frames, 5 fans, 6 dust collection boxes, 7 dust outlet pipes, 8 dust inlet pipes, 9 transverse pipes, 10 air nozzles, 11 hydraulic push rods, 12 mounting plates, 13 threaded rods, 14 rotating blocks, 15 bearings and 16 contact plates.
